Expert Verdict
Lightweight watermelon seed oil high in linoleic acid (51.4%) supporting barrier function; non-irritant and non-comedogenic.

Is Citrullus Lanatus Seed Oil allowed in the EU?
Citrullus Lanatus Seed Oil EU regulatory status: permitted. This is based on EU Regulation 1223/2009 and its amendments.
What does Citrullus Lanatus Seed Oil do in cosmetics?
Citrullus Lanatus Seed Oil functions as: Skin conditioning, emollient, antioxidant. It is classified as a Emollient in our database. CAS number: 90244-99-8.
